gateway: pub extract_json + parity_extract_json bin (cross-runtime probe)
Supports the 2026-05-02 cross-runtime parity probe at
golangLAKEHOUSE/scripts/cutover/parity/extract_json_parity.sh which
feeds identical model-output strings through both runtimes' extract_json
and diffs results.

## Changes
- crates/gateway/src/v1/iterate.rs: extract_json gains `pub` + a
  comment pointing at the Go counterpart and the parity probe path
- crates/gateway/src/lib.rs: NEW thin lib facade re-exporting the
  modules so sub-binaries can reuse them. main.rs is unchanged
  (still uses local mod declarations)
- crates/gateway/src/bin/parity_extract_json.rs: NEW ~30-LOC binary
  that reads stdin, calls extract_json, prints {matched, value} JSON

## Probe result (logged in golangLAKEHOUSE)
12/12 match across fenced blocks, nested objects, unicode, escaped
quotes, top-level array, malformed JSON. Both runtimes' algorithms
are genuinely equivalent.

Substrate gate the probe enforces: `cargo test -p gateway extract_json`
PASS before any parity comparison runs. So a future divergence in
the live extract_json fires either as a Rust test failure (live
behavior changed) or a probe diff (Go behavior changed) — never
silently.
